Profile

Axtel, S.A.B. de C.V. is a Mexican information and communications technology (ICT) provider, offering a comprehensive suite of ICT solutions to a diverse client base, including corporations, government bodies, small enterprises, and individual consumers throughout Mexico. The company establishes and manages a public telecommunications network to deliver various services, such as the transmission of voice, audio, data, internet connectivity, text, and visual content. Its offerings also encompass a range of IT services, local, national, and international telephone services, and pay-TV. Additionally, Axtel supplies advanced data transmission services like high-speed internet, virtual private networks (VPNs), dedicated private lines, and Ethernet. Its information technology portfolio includes system integration, data center management, cybersecurity, cloud services, and more. Established in 1994, Axtel is headquartered in San Pedro Garza García, Mexico, and operates as a subsidiary of Alfa, S. A. B. de C. V.
